Widow of Man Whose Body Remained in Home Charged

LAFAYETTE, Ind. (AP) _ The widow of a an 88-year-old Indiana man whose body remained in his home for nine months after he died has been arrested on nine counts, including welfare fraud and failure to report a dead body.
 
The Journal & Courier reports  55-year-old Ila Solomon was arrested Thursday and charged with three counts of welfare fraud, three counts of theft, failure to report a dead body, unlawful disposition of a dead human body, and failure to file a certificate of death.
 
Court records did not indicate she has hired an attorney. 
 
The Tippecanoe County coroner said Gerald Gavan had been dead since at least nine months when his body was discovered in May. Solomon has disputed that. 
 
She is accused of continuing to collect Social Security benefits and military pension.
